Essentially, the fluid flows through the extra permeable zones and sweeps the oil from these areas of the formation, leaving behind the oil in the tighter, low permeability zones.3,four An instance may be seen in Figure 1A. After water gel beads for plants , oil production decreases because the high permeability zones are swept, though low permeability zones stay relatively untouched.5 The excessive permeability zones can be swept of round 60% of their oil while areas of low permeability solely lose around a quarter of their oil throughout an untreated water injection operation in response to the work completed by Cui et al in 2011. This variation in permeability causes a substantial improve in water manufacturing.3 The truth is, excess water production can reach as much as 98% of a well’s output.6 Greater water production could cause environmental and economic points because the water tends to have a high salinity, particularly after the solution travels by means of the reservoir. To explore the gradual-release and water-saving effect of mixture of super absorbent polymers and fertilizer, In this paper, nitrogen, phosphorus and potassium, three nutrients essential for plants, had been combined with superabsorbent polymer to supply a compound named compound-SAP that was in a position to retain these nutrients and water in an enduring method. The nitrogen obvious utilization price of the group treated with the compound was 0.2-1.9 times bigger than that of the group handled with fertilizers of the same nutrient level, the phosphorus obvious utilization charge of was 0.23-2 times bigger, however the speed of potassium was 33 percent-200 p.c smaller.
